Visual TFT Software Updates: What’s New?Visual TFT is a popular tool used for designing graphical user interfaces (GUIs) for various embedded systems. Its intuitive drag-and-drop interface, coupled with powerful features, has made it a favorite among developers. The continual updates of Visual TFT introduce new functionalities that enhance user experience, improve performance, and expand its capabilities. This article will explore the recent software updates to Visual TFT, highlighting the most notable features and improvements.

Extended Widget Library
The addition of new widgets has broadened the design possibilities for developers. The updated widget library includes:
- Advanced Buttons: New styles and animations for buttons that enhance interactivity.
- Dynamic Text Boxes: Allowing for rich text formatting and user input validation.
- Progress Indicators: For better representation of tasks and loading sequences.
These widgets not only improve aesthetics but also contribute to a more engaging user experience.

Integration and Compatibility
Support for New Microcontrollers
With each update, Visual TFT expands its compatibility with various microcontroller families. The latest software now supports additional microcontrollers, including:
- Microchip PIC32 series
- STMicroelectronics STM32 series
- Atmel SAM series
This improvement empowers developers to utilize Visual TFT in a broader range of projects, making it easier to integrate GUIs into diverse hardware platforms.
